Core i5-7400 vs FX-8320 benchmarks
In our benchmarks, the FX-8320 beats the Core i5-7400 in overall performance. Despite this, the Core i5-7400 has the advantage in our gaming benchmark.
Info from our database shows that they both have the same core count but the FX-8320 has more threads. These CPUs have different clock speeds. Indeed, the FX-8320 has a slightly higher clock speed compared to the Core i5-7400. A Core i5-7400 CPU outputs less heat than a FX-8320 CPU because of its significantly lower TDP. This measures the amount of heat they output and can be used to estimate power consumption. The info from our database shows that the FX-8320 has more L2 cache than the Core i5-7400. The FX-8320 also has slightly more L3 cache.
Most CPUs have more threads than cores. This technology, colloquially called hyperthreading, improves performance by splitting a core into multiple virtual ones. This provides more efficient utilisation of a core. For instance, the Core i5-7400 has the same number of threads as cores. This means the the CPU does not support hyperthreading.
